Over the past 30 years, there have been 22 property sales recorded in the AL8 7AP postcode area. The highest sale price reached £675,000, while the most recent sale was for a semi-detached house sold in April 2025 for £675,000.
The estimated average property value in AL8 7AP currently stands at £364,063, which is approximately 17.8% lower than the city average - making it a relatively affordable option for buyers.
In terms of size, the average price per square metre is approximately £4,574.
Property prices in AL8 7AP have risen by 3.9% over the past year , with a total increase of 15.2% over the past five years, and a long-term rise of 46.5% over the past decade.
The most common type of property sold in the area is terraced, making up around 41% of transactions , followed by semi-detached and flat.
Housing in AL8 7AP is predominantly owner-occupied, with an estimated 70% of homes being lived in by the owners.
